Description

Make meaningful crafts for family with this Handprint Flower Pot Foam Craft Kit! This kit includes patterned pots, stems, and paper to trace your hand on. Simply design your pot, trace your hand, and cut it out to create a floral display to admire all season long. You can leave your handprint as is, or decorate it with paint and glitter for a super springy finish!

Very cute but

The foam stems are not able to support the hands/flowers. So you can’t stand it up to display it. Everything flops all over. So you have to mount on to something it to support it.
